>>>>> Although, one could also question the religiosity advocated in
>>>>> the film as also being a contributor to this societal
>>>>> breakdown. I believe that one can easily argue that generations
>>>>> of waiting on God for deliverance from every situation has led
>>>>> to apathy. Surely such total reliance had its place as a
>>>>> comfort when African slaves had absolutely no tools of
>>>>> empowerment other than their bodies, but now, however, far too
>>>>> often I hear on a daily basis from the most at risk of students
>>>>> of how Jesus will take care of every situation. So, say in the
>>>>> case of not passing a test, the excuse is that failure was what
>>>>> Jesus intended. Therefore, ultimately, religion becomes another
>>>>> crutch; another of the myriad means of shifting personal
>>>>> responsibility.
